PlayBasic is a proprietary programming language and IDE for learning and developing 2D video games. It uses a BASIC-style syntax which is easy to learn and allows for rapid game prototyping. Some key features include sprites, sounds, tiles, scrolling backgrounds and more.

Shuuka is an open-source virtual camera software that allows you to use media files, your desktop screen, webpages, and more as a virtual webcam input. It is lightweight, customizable, and works with most video conferencing apps.
